Hey, all.  Haven't posted here in a while.

In case anyone is interested, I wanted to plug my new website, www.ken-jennings.com.  Don't forget the hyphen, or you wind up at the awesome, all-text website of some guy in Florida who owns all the kenjennings.* domains and ain't selling.

My first book, Brainiac: Adventures in the Curious, Compulsive, Competitive World of Trivia Buffs, is set for release September 12 (just three months!)  Though the book covers a pretty broad swath of subjects (the history of trivia, the different subcultures who enjoy it, the reasons for its modern-day ubiquity and popularity) the main narrative arc is (naturally) a behind-the-scenes look at my Jeopardy! run, so I thought it might be of interest to folks here.  The book also includes some of my conversations with game show writers, and a whole chapter giving a brief summary of game show history and culture.

In preparation for its release, I thought it would be fun to try and build up a little community of trivia and game show fans of all stripes (or, as Random House would call you, "likely book buyers").  My daily blog and a message board will be going live within the month (fingers crossed) but you can already browse the static part of the site (a bio, an FAQ, details about the book and other projects, and so forth).  I also want to start up a weekly trivia e-mailing, maybe as a way to give away some signed copies of Brainiac, come release date.  You can register for the mailing list by entering an e-mail address at ken-jennings.com.
